Weighing 1,282 grams, the main mass (the single largest specimen) of the Tissint Martian meteorite shower — what Dr. Caroline Smith of the Natural History Museum (London) declared is “The most important meteorite fall in the last 100 years."
Also offered is the 327-gram Tissint fragment which locks into the second largest Tissint specimen recovered (1,099 grams) — which is today a centerpiece at the NHM (the former British Museum of Natural History).
